Sevenoaks

(Image for illustration purposes only.)
Located just a short drive away from Underriver, Sevenoaks offers more urban conveniences while maintaining a suburban feel. Great schools and shopping amenities make it popular among families.
Characteristics of the Sevenoaks
* Culture: Vibrant arts scene with galleries and theaters.
* Transportation: Excellent rail connections to London; bus services are frequent.
* Services: Various shops, restaurants, and entertainment options.
* Environment: Dynamic, family-friendly, and active.
Housing Options in the Sevenoaks
Victorian houses, Modern townhouses, Apartments
Average Home Prices in the Sevenoaks
* Buying: £500,000 – £800,000
* Renting: £1,500 – £2,400/month

Knole Park

(Image for illustration purposes only.)
Adjacent to the historic Knole House, this area is cherished for its beautiful landscapes. Residents enjoy easy access to nature trails and parks.
Characteristics of the Knole Park
* Culture: Rich historical ambiance with numerous outdoor activities.
* Transportation: Good road access; public transport is limited.
* Services: Nearby school and small shop.
* Environment: Serene and historic.
Housing Options in the Knole Park
Large family homes, Period properties
Average Home Prices in the Knole Park
* Buying: £600,000 – £900,000
* Renting: £1,800 – £2,500/month
